## Further reading

Zero-downtime migrations in Cartwheel follow the expand/contract pattern: add the new column, dual-write, backfill, cut reads over, then drop the old column in a later release. Never combine expand and contract in one deploy, and never rename columns in place. The step-by-step checklist, including backfill throttling settings, is maintained on the internal page below.

wiki page, bahof-tajef: https://harbor.crelvostack.local/secrets/deploy/spaces/merge_requests/352483d166532f3d

**Action Item 7: Add log sampling to the `flockwatch` service**

So, flockwatch was emitting about 90k log lines a minute during the incident, which blew past our ingest quota and hid the actual error we needed. For new folks: this service logs every heartbeat by default, which is... a lot. The fix is to sample debug-level lines at 1% and keep errors at 100%. The sampling config walkthrough and examples are on our internal wiki.

dashboard of yahaf-kawep = https://grafana.nelvrocorp.internal/spaces/projects/spaces/364313bfe15e

RUNBOOK 7.3 — Payslips, Marrow Creek Yard

Marrow Creek has no printer, so payslips are printed at the Delton hub each fortnight and sent out sealed. Shift lead checks the envelope count against the roster before release. Transport is handled by Fenwick Runners on the Thursday loop. At hand-over, the shift lead must relay the following instruction to the courier:

drop instructions, yafof-kajeg: the zorvan ralath courier leaves the rusath pelox julael ledger at gate 3126 under passcode 490256

As a plugin author, confirm your integration handles the new structured payload: status, environment, and rollout percentage are now separate fields rather than a single message string. Bots parsing the old free-text format will silently show stale statuses, so update matchers and test against the sandbox channel on Corvane staging. Announcements for canceled rollouts now fire a distinct event — subscribe to it explicitly. Record the build you validated against using the token that appears below.

session token of taguf-fafop = htk14_d9cbf74e1cdbce